This sermon centers on the encounter between Paul and Governor Felix, highlighting how Felix, despite being well-informed about Christianity and confronted with the gospel's core truths—sin, righteousness, and judgment—responded not with repentance but with delay and greed. Though Paul's message stirred alarm in Felix, revealing his guilt before God, Felix chose to postpone repentance, hoping for personal gain and comfort, ultimately rejecting the grace presented. The preacher emphasizes that conviction of sin does not guarantee repentance, and that delaying faith is not merely imprudent but a dangerous presumption that dishonors God's sovereignty. Drawing from Felix's tragic example, the sermon calls listeners to immediate surrender to Christ, warning against the deception of thinking salvation can be postponed or bargained for, and affirms that true faith is not a future possibility but a present necessity, grounded in the resurrection and eternal hope secured through Christ.

Welcome to our journey through the book of Malachi, and specifically, lesson two of this six-part series. This lesson focuses on the challenging question, how do we respond when God confronts us with uncomfortable truths? Malachi's message wasn't easy for the Israelites who received it, as God accused them of despising Him. The crucial question we explore is: "Lord, how have we despised you?" Despising, in this context, means dishonoring God, which is the opposite of what we were created to do. We must self-reflect to ensure we're not unknowingly guilty of this offense. We will focus heavily on the concept of the "Lord's table," a term used to describe the sacrificial altar in Malachi's time, but for us in Christ today, it represents the communion, or Eucharist. The Israelites were reprimanded for offering blemished and stolen sacrifices, reflecting their lukewarm devotion. This challenges us to examine the quality of our own offerings to God and whether we're fully honoring Him in our lives, in Christ through the Holy Spirit. Taking communion should be an act of sincerity and reverence. We must avoid taking it lightly or infrequently, as that's akin to despising God's hospitality. Approaching the Lord's table requires self-examination to avoid judgment. It's not just about receiving but giving ourselves to God in gratitude. In Malachi's time, the priests were supposed to be gatekeepers of the temple, ensuring proper offerings were made. However, they were complicit in the people's unfaithfulness. This serves as a warning for us since, in Christ, we're all part of a royal priesthood. We're reminded of our responsibility to honor God with our best, engaging in lives of qualitative generosity. The nation was on the cusp of entering the Land. After about a year at Sinai, the nation was ready to conquer Canaan. The invasion and war of conquest was imminent. Then catastrophe struck. Moshe sent 12 spies to reconnoiter the Land and report the back with their findings. Their report completely deflated the spirit of the nation. The ultimate result: the nation was condemned to spend 40 years in the wilderness, one year for every day that the spies spent in the Land.
